INVESTOR DICTIONARY

FINANCIAL & IPO GLOSSARY

Understand essential market terminology and jargon explained in simple, plain English.

ASBA

Application Supported by Blocked Amount

A mandatory process where your bank creates a temporary block (lien) on your bid money. Funds are debited only if shares are allotted to you.

GMP

Grey Market Premium

The unofficial premium over and above the issue price at which IPO shares trade before being formally listed on stock exchanges.

Demat Account

Dematerialised Account

An electronic locker maintained by depositories (NSDL or CDSL) to store your securities, shares, and ETF units in digital form.

Cut-Off Price

Final Issue Price Option

A bidding option in book-built IPOs allowing retail applicants to agree to purchase shares at whatever final price the company discovers.

DRHP / RHP

Draft Red Herring Prospectus

The official regulatory document submitted to SEBI containing detailed company disclosures, past financials, risk factors, and promoter records.

AUM

Assets Under Management

The total market value of all investments and client capital that an Asset Management Company (AMC) or mutual fund manages.

SIP

Systematic Investment Plan

An automated investment mechanism allowing you to invest a fixed sum at recurring calendar intervals to benefit from rupee cost averaging.

CAGR

Compound Annual Growth Rate

The geometric progression ratio that provides a constant annual rate of return over a multi-year investment compounding horizon.

NAV

Net Asset Value

The market value per unit of a mutual fund scheme, calculated by subtracting liabilities from assets and dividing by outstanding units.
